Ordinals
beta
Address bc1qds5yvv0v5rrwn8h8xynt3w7g7jsqhuampj86el
sat balance
20246
runes balances
outputs
56b017f676716578c3da0e7b4cafc160ac2bc20a092d504a54a61ce9aeb5ccca:29